Output e5fe2971792693654e802dc94f9b86985ee4f9efbeb80a9c1d1000453bc72d61:1

value
13818
script pubkey
OP_0 OP_PUSHBYTES_20 8c1018ea82346c0548b54ddfaa17cc9bb4e73879
address
tb1q3sgp365zx3kq2j94fh06597vnw6wwwreze9mhs
transaction
e5fe2971792693654e802dc94f9b86985ee4f9efbeb80a9c1d1000453bc72d61
confirmations
67040
spent
true